According to the Ulaanbaatar Mayor’s Office, of the 412.4 billion MNT earmarked in the 2018 budget for the implementation of city development projects, 51.4 billion MNT will be spent on road repair and construction.
A total of 34 road projects will be implemented around the city. The major projects include the expansion and reconstruction of Ikh and Baga Toirog and new roads built along the Selbe River from the Khailaast intersection to Dari Ekh, for which 6.3 billion MNT has been budgeted.
The city also plans to start the construction of elevated lanes at the Eastern Intersection this year. The construction of bicycle lanes will also be part of 2018's road projects, and will be laid from the Bankhar statue in Bayanzurkh District to Hermes Center.
